IELTS Writing Task 2 Topic: Discuss the role of religion in society.


Question: Some people believe that religion has no place in modern society, while others argue it is essential for maintaining social order and moral values. What are the advantages and disadvantages of the presence of religion in contemporary society? Give your own opinion on whether or not religion should be allowed to influence politics, education, and healthcare.

Model Answer:

In today's world, religion continues to play a significant role in various aspects of life, including politics, education, and healthcare. The influence of religion is a topic that sparks debate among people with differing perspectives. In this essay, I will discuss the advantages and disadvantages of religious involvement in contemporary society, specifically regarding politics, education, and healthcare, and provide my own opinion on whether or not religion should be allowed to have an impact on these sectors.

The presence of religion in modern society offers several benefits. Firstly, it provides a sense of community and belonging for many individuals. Religion often serves as a support system for people in times of need, offering comfort and solace through shared beliefs and practices. Additionally, religious institutions can act as a source of morality and ethics, promoting values such as kindness, compassion, and respect for others. This moral guidance can contribute to the overall well-being and harmony within a society.

On the other hand, there are also potential drawbacks to the role of religion in contemporary society. One of the most significant issues is the potential for religious extremism, which has led to acts of violence and intolerance. In some cases, radical interpretations of religious texts have been used to justify discrimination against minority groups or individuals with differing beliefs. Moreover, the influence of religion in politics can lead to the exclusion of non-believers or those who hold different faiths, potentially undermining the principles of secularism and religious freedom.

When considering whether or not religion should be allowed to influence politics, education, and healthcare, it is essential to strike a balance between respecting individual beliefs and upholding universal values. While religion can provide moral guidance and foster a sense of community, it should not dictate the policies and practices of these sectors at the expense of other perspectives or human rights.

In conclusion, the role of religion in contemporary society is multifaceted, offering both advantages and disadvantages. While religious institutions can contribute positively to social cohesion and moral values, they may also be a source of intolerance and extremism. To ensure that the presence of religion remains beneficial and does not compromise the rights and freedoms of others, it is crucial to maintain a delicate balance between respecting individual beliefs and upholding universal principles.
